| redact | | |
| n. (person) | 1. redact, redactor, reviser, rewrite man, rewriter | someone who puts text into appropriate form for publication. |
| ~ abbreviator, abridger | one who shortens or abridges or condenses a written work. |
| ~ editor, editor in chief | a person responsible for the editorial aspects of publication; the person who determines the final content of a text (especially of a newspaper or magazine). |
| v. (communication) | 2. cast, couch, frame, put, redact | formulate in a particular style or language.; "I wouldn't put it that way"; "She cast her request in very polite language" |
| ~ give voice, phrase, word, articulate, formulate | put into words or an expression.; "He formulated his concerns to the board of trustees" |
| v. (change) | 3. edit, redact | prepare for publication or presentation by correcting, revising, or adapting.; "Edit a book on lexical semantics"; "she edited the letters of the politician so as to omit the most personal passages" |
| ~ alter, change, modify | cause to change; make different; cause a transformation.; "The advent of the automobile may have altered the growth pattern of the city"; "The discussion has changed my thinking about the issue" |
| ~ interpolate, alter, falsify | insert words into texts, often falsifying it thereby. |
| ~ cut up, hack | significantly cut up a manuscript. |
| ~ black out | suppress by censorship as for political reasons.; "parts of the newspaper article were blacked out" |
| ~ blank out | cut out, as for political reasons.; "several line in the report were blanked out" |
| ~ copyedit, copyread, subedit | edit and correct (written or printed material). |
| ~ bracket out, bracket | place into brackets.; "Please bracket this remark" |
